About This Item
"Casting Light on the Shadows" consists of a series of essays on SOF (Special Operations Forces)-related issues and topics written by individuals with specialized knowledge and expertise in the field, As well as providing a solid foundation for SOF theory, historical background, and evolution, the book also highlights ongoing developments in Special Operations Forces."
